  • Title

    Experimental results on OFDM-IDMA communications with carrier frequency offsets

  • Abstract
    In this paper, we investigate the carrier frequency offsets (CFOs) compensation problem for orthogonal frequency division multiplexing interleave division multiple access (OFDM-IDMA) systems. Different from the previous work where a common CFO among users is assumed and compensated for [1], a new algorithm is proposed in this paper in which the CFOs are treated individually. Therefore, better bit error rate (BER) performance is expected using the proposed algorithm. Field experimental results over underwater acoustic (UWA) channels are given in this paper to show the superiority of our proposed algorithm.
